Implement mobile route editor with MapLibre and BRouter routing

Route editing (Phase 3.3):
- useRouteEditor hook: waypoint state, add/move/delete, BRouter
  routing via Journal API proxy, GPX generation, save to API
- RouteMap component: MapLibre Native with OSM raster tiles,
  route polyline (ShapeSource + LineLayer), waypoint markers
  (MarkerView), long-press to add waypoints, computing indicator
- WaypointSheet: bottom sheet for waypoint actions — delete with
  confirmation, overnight stop toggle, coordinates display
- Route detail screen: view mode (map preview + stats) and edit
  mode (full-screen map with save button)
- Unsaved changes guard on navigation (beforeRemove listener)
- Smart waypoint insertion at nearest route segment
- Waypoint extraction from GPX via regex (sync, no DOM needed)

Adds DOM.Iterable to mobile tsconfig for gpx package compat.

function extractWaypoints(route: RouteDetail): Waypoint[] {
if (!route.gpx) return [];
try {
// Parse synchronously from the GPX string — waypoints are in the GPX
// We'll use a simple regex extraction since parseGpxAsync is async
const wpts: Waypoint[] = [];
const wptRegex = /<wpt\s+lat="([^"]+)"\s+lon="([^"]+)"[^>]*>([\s\S]*?)<\/wpt>/g;
let match;
while ((match = wptRegex.exec(route.gpx)) !== null) {
const lat = parseFloat(match[1]!);
const lon = parseFloat(match[2]!);
const inner = match[3]!;
const nameMatch = inner.match(/<name>([^<]*)<\/name>/);
const typeMatch = inner.match(/<type>([^<]*)<\/type>/);
wpts.push({
lat,
lon,
name: nameMatch?.[1] ?? undefined,
isDayBreak: typeMatch?.[1] === "overnight" ? true : undefined,
});
}
return wpts;
} catch {
return [];
}
}
